About This Home
Charming 3/2/2 Duplex in the desirable Kelsey Park Subdivision for rent! This charming duplex has a spacious open floor plan,and raised ceilings in the living area. The kitchen has granite countertops,an island with sink and breakfast bar,stainless steel appliances,and a large pantry. The primary bedroom is isolated with a private bath including a walk-in shower. The low-maintenance backyard is equipped with artificial turf and a nice covered patio. This duplex is conveniently located down the street within walking distance from Cooper Central Elementary.

Sitting on the vast Llano Estacado of West Texas, Lubbock earns the nickname of "Hub City" by serving as the cultural, economic, and educational center for the surrounding High Plains. Texas Tech University brings academic energy to daily life here, and neighborhoods like Tech Terrace and South Overton offer tree-lined streets and classic bungalows close to campus. The Depot District draws people in with loft-style apartments and a lively First Friday Art Trail, while the Lubbock Cultural District is home to the Buddy Holly Hall of Performing Arts and Sciences, honoring the rock-and-roll legend who grew up right here in town.
Day-to-day living in Lubbock is relaxed and accessible, with Mackenzie Park offering walking trails and the beloved Prairie Dog Town where visitors can view prairie dogs up close.
